Thursday
Aug012013
Ethan Scott 'Still Your Captain' Print Available
Thursday, August 1, 2013
Artist: Ethan Scott
Title: Still Your Captain
Medium: Giclee
Size: 24 x 12 Inches
Edition: 100
Price: $55
Check it out HERE